Course Overview

Manage and extend Microsoft 365 Copilot to meet your business needs. This course introduces you to Copilot, examines how to implement and administer it, and then explores the fundamentals of Copilot extensibility.

This class is designed for administrators, Microsoft 365 administrators, and IT professionals who are interested in learning how to manage and extend Microsoft 365 Copilot.

Course Benefits

  • Examine the Microsoft 365 Copilot design and its security and compliance features and how to implement Microsoft 365 Copilot.
  • Understand key tasks that administrators must complete when implementing Microsoft 365 Copilot, such as completing prerequisites, preparing data for searches, assigning Copilot licenses, and extending Copilot.
  • Explore how Microsoft 365 Copilot adheres to existing privacy and compliance obligations, how it ensures data residency and compliance boundary, and how it protects sensitive business data.

Course Outline

  1. Implement Microsoft 365 Copilot
    1. Get ready for Microsoft 365 Copilot
    2. Implement SharePoint Advanced Management tools to prepare for Microsoft 365 Copilot
    3. Prepare your data for searches in Microsoft 365 Copilot
    4. Protect your Microsoft 365 Copilot data with Microsoft 365 security tools
    5. Assign your Microsoft 365 Copilot licenses
    6. Extend Microsoft 365 Copilot
    7. Drive Microsoft 365 Copilot adoption throughout your organization
  2. Examine data security and compliance in Microsoft 365 Copilot
    1. Examine how Microsoft 365 Copilot uses your proprietary business data
    2. Examine how Microsoft 365 Copilot protects sensitive business data
    3. Examine how Microsoft 365 Copilot uses Microsoft 365 isolation and access controls
    4. Examine how Microsoft 365 Copilot meets regulatory compliance mandates
  3. Apply principles of Zero Trust to Microsoft Copilots
    1. Prepare for Microsoft Copilot using Zero Trust security
    2. Apply Zero Trust principles to your Microsoft Copilot deployment
    3. Explore Zero Trust recommendations for your Copilot configuration
    4. Apply Zero Trust principles to your Microsoft 365 Copilot deployment
    5. Deploy or validate your data protection
    6. Deploy or validate your identity and access
    7. Deploy or validate your App Protection policies
    8. Deploy or validate your device management protection
    9. Deploy or validate your threat protection services
    10. Deploy or validate minimum user permissions to data
  4. Manage Microsoft Copilot
    1. Compare Microsoft Copilot and Microsoft 365 Copilot
    2. Explore Microsoft Copilot with enterprise data protection
    3. Manage Microsoft Copilot in Microsoft Edge
    4. Manage Microsoft Copilot on mobile devices
  5. Manage Microsoft 365 Copilot
    1. Manage Microsoft 365 Copilot settings
    2. Manage web access for Microsoft 365 Copilot
    3. Manage Copilot for Microsoft Teams meetings and events
    4. Explore Microsoft Purview data protections for AI apps
    5. Secure data for AI apps using Data Security Posture Management (DSPM) for AI
    6. Monitor the value of Microsoft 365 Copilot through the Copilot Dashboard
    7. Track Microsoft 365 Copilot readiness and usage across your organization
    8. Monitor your Copilot interactions using a communication compliance policy
    9. Delete your Microsoft 365 Copilot interaction history
  6. Microsoft 365 Copilot extensibility fundamentals
    1. What is Copilot extensibility?
    2. What are agents?
    3. What are declarative agents?
    4. What are custom engine agents?
    5. Add knowledge with Graph connectors
    6. Add skills with plugins
  7. Choose a Microsoft 365 Copilot extensibility development path
    1. Why extend Copilot?
    2. Which path for extensibility should you choose?
    3. Which development approach should you take?
    4. How are companies extending Microsoft 365 Copilot?
    5. How can I secure my data and ensure privacy?
  8. Manage Microsoft 365 Copilot extensibility
    1. Manage Copilot agents in integrated apps
    2. Create a connection between a data source and a Microsoft Graph connector
    3. Monitor your Microsoft Graph connectors
    4. Manage how Microsoft Graph connector content is displayed in Microsoft 365 Copilot
